Commonwealth Communications is a nonprofit organization based in Pennsylvania, dedicated to promoting social welfare through non-partisan progressive values and advocating for legislative and public action. With an operating budget of $3.2 million and total revenue of $3.5 million for the 2024 filing year, the organization has diverse funding sources, with no single funder contributing 50% or more of its revenue. Frequently Asked Questions
What is COMMONWEALTH COMMUNICATIONS’s budget?
In 2024, COMMONWEALTH COMMUNICATIONS reported an annual operating budget of around $3.2 million. More detailed financial information is available to registered users.
Where does COMMONWEALTH COMMUNICATIONS operate?
COMMONWEALTH COMMUNICATIONS is headquartered in Philadelphia, PA.
Who funded COMMONWEALTH COMMUNICATIONS recently?
In 2024, COMMONWEALTH COMMUNICATIONS received grants from STRATEGIC VICTORY FUND, PA ALLIANCE ACTION, and PROGRESS NOW INC. More information on this organization’s funders is available to registered users.
What is the largest grant COMMONWEALTH COMMUNICATIONS received in 2024?
The largest grant to COMMONWEALTH COMMUNICATIONS in 2024 exceeds $1.4 million.
